AAA Girls Discus Preview

Siniru Iheoma of Council Rock South enjoyed quite the breakthrough sophomore season two years ago. She closed out that season by winning a state title in the AAA discus at Shippensburg. Now a senior, Iheoma returns to the state meet looking to defend her title in the event.

Iheoma is even better this season. The past few meets, she's been very consistent, most recently grabbing the District 1 title in 155-10, which will make her the top seed for Saturday. But we can expect a close battle for the state title.

That's because Hempfield Area's Isabella Gera has put down the top AAA mark in the discus this season. Gera threw 161-1 in the dual meet. She hit over 160 again at the Baldwin Invite a few weeks ago and looks to be in a good spot heading into states.

Her Hempfield Area teammate Elizabeth Tapper is having a great season, as well. The sophomore tossed a best of 140-1 this season and will be the No. 3 seed in this field after a second place finish to the senior Gera at WPIALs.

Villa Maria's Emma Woodcock (132-8 SB), Harrisburg's Ericka Jackson (132-0 SB),  and Governor Mifflin's Annika Ermold (130-2 SB) have all thrown over 130 feet this season. Warwick's Ella Lucus, Villa Maria's Norah Bice, and Easton's Jaiden Martellucci are all right on the cusp of 130 feet. All those girls will be battling it out for spots on the podium.
